Community forest-supported schools in trouble

ILAM, Dec 21: Local schools operated from the income of forests have been in trouble after the government imposed ban on the extraction of forest products from community forests.



Number of schools of Southern ilam have witnessed financial problem following the government´s move to check the sale and smuggling of forest timbers for a long time.[break]



With the stoppage of forest income, teachers serving the schools operated on private resources have not been provided with their remuneration and allowances while local development works depended on the forest support have also been affected.



Among the schools operated from the forest resources are 19 in Danabari Village Development Committee (VDC), 15 in Mahamai VDC and four in Chisapani VDC of Ilam district.



Around 115 community forests here have been banned to generate income by the sale of forest products.



The government has strictly banded the extraction of forest products from the community forests in 24 districts from July 8, 2010 citing rampant deforestation.
